How to Calculate Aquarium Capacity: The Ultimate Guide for Fish Keepers
Establishing a brand-new aquarium is an amazing undertaking, however before any water, gravel, or fish are added, one basic concern must be addressed: How much water does this tank actually hold?
Calculating aquarium capability is not just a matter of guesswork. Understanding the accurate volume of water is vital for preserving stable water chemistry, dosing medications correctly, figuring out filtering requirements, and-- most importantly-- stocking the tank safely.

Why Calculating Aquarium Capacity Matters
Lots of novices make the error of relying on the manufacturer's nominal size (e.g., buying a "50-gallon tank" and assuming it holds 50 gallons of water). In truth, calculating the precise capability is important for numerous reasons:
Stocking Limits: The traditional "one inch of fish per gallon" guideline depends on precise volume. Overstocking results in poor water quality and stressed fish.Medication Dosing: Under-dosing medication will fail to deal with illness, while over-dosing can be hazardous and deadly to water life.Water Treatments: Dechlorinators, fertilizers, and pH adjusters need to be determined against the exact volume of water in the system.Equipment Sizing: Heaters and filters are rated by gallon capacity. An incorrect computation can lead to insufficient purification or temperature variations.The Standard Formulas for Tank Shapes
Many aquariums are geometric shapes. By determining the within dimensions of the tank (length, width, and height) in inches, fish keepers can compute the volume in cubic inches and convert it into gallons or liters.
1. Rectangular Aquariums
The most common tank shape is the rectangular prism.
Formula: ₤ \ text Volume (gallons) = \ frac \ text Length \ times \ text Width \ times \ text Height 231 ₤Why 231? There are 231 cubic inches in a standard U.S. liquid gallon.2. Cylindrical Aquariums
Column or cylindrical tanks are popular for their 360-degree viewing angles, however their volume needs the formula for the volume of a cylinder.
Formula: ₤ \ text Volume (gallons) = \ frac \ pi \ times r ^ 2 \ times \ text Height 231 ₤( Note: ₤ r ₤ is the radius, which is half of the cylinder's size).3. Bow-Front Aquariums
Bow-front tanks have a curved front glass that increases the volume slightly compared to a standard rectangle-shaped tank of the same footprint.
Formula: ₤ \ text Volume (gallons) = \ frac (\ text Flat Width + \ text Max Width) \ div 2 \ times \ text Length \ times \ text Height 231 ₤Quick Reference Conversion Table
To conserve time, describe the basic Aquarium Gallon Size Calculator measurements and their determined capacities listed below. Note that these numbers represent the maximum geometrical volume, not the real water volume.

Among the most typical mistakes in the Aquarium Tank Calculator hobby is puzzling tank capacity with real water volume.
When a tank is filled, numerous components use up physical space inside the glass, displacing water. For that reason, a tank ranked for 50 gallons will hardly ever hold a complete 50 gallons of water.
Aspects That Reduce Actual Water Volume:Substrate: Gravel, sand, and aqusoil layers can use up anywhere from 5% to 15% of the total tank volume.Hardscape: Large rocks, driftwood, and ceramic decors displace significant quantities of water.Devices: Internal filters, heaters, and air stones reduce the liquid capacity.Negative Space: Most enthusiasts do not fill their tanks to the absolute brim; a standard safety margin leaves about 1 to 2 inches of space at the top.
As a basic guideline, subtract 10% to 15% from the calculated geometric volume to find the true water volume of a heavily embellished tank.
Step-by-Step Guide to Calculating Actual Water Volume
For those who want to be 100% exact, follow this detailed method during the initial fill-up:
Measure the Empty Tank: Measure the interior length, width, and height in inches and utilize the formula to find the maximum possible capacity.Represent the Substrate and Hardscape: Once the substrate and decorations are in location, determine the height of the water line from the bottom of the tank (instead of the total height of the glass).Utilize the Water Line Calculation: Recalculate using the water height instead of the glass height:₤ ₤ \ text Real Volume = \ frac \ text Length \ times \ text Width \ times \ text Water Height 231 ₤ ₤The Bucket Method (Alternative): For irregularly shaped tanks, the most accurate technique is to fill the tank utilizing a significant container (like a 1-gallon or 5-gallon container), keeping a strict count of the number of gallons are poured in till it reaches the desired level.Necessary Tips for Success
To guarantee accuracy and safety when dealing with Aquarium Gallon Calculator capacities, keep these best practices in mind:
Always measure from the within: Measuring the exterior of the glass includes the density of the glass panels, which can toss off the computation by a gallon or more on bigger tanks.Transform Metric easily: If working in centimeters, use the metric formula (₤ \ text Length \ times \ text Width \ times \ text Height in cm \ div 1000 = \ text Liters ₤). To convert liters to U.S. gallons, divide the overall liters by 3.785.Never max out stocking limits: Always base your stocking choices on the lower end of your real water volume estimation to provide a buffer for your fish.
